#5ccb76 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#5ccb76 is composed of 36.1% red, 79.6% green and 46.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 54.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 41.9% yellow and 20.4% black. It has a hue angle of 134.1 degrees, a saturation of 51.6% and a lightness of 57.8%. #5ccb76 color hex could be obtained by blending #b8ffec with #009700. Closest websafe color is: #66cc66.

Shades and Tints of #5ccb76

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#f1faf3 is the lightest one.

Tones of #5ccb76

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#8e9990 is the less saturated color, while #2afd5c is the most saturated one.
